1. The Board Certified in Neurofeedback (BCN)
credential is administered by which
organization?
A) International Society for Neurofeedback and
Research (ISNR)
B) Biofeedback Certification International
Alliance (BCIA)
C) American Psychological Association (APA)
D) Association for Applied Psychophysiology
and Biofeedback (AAPB)
Correct answer: B
Rationale: BCIA is the organization that certifies
individuals who meet education and training
standards in neurofeedback .
2. The BCN credential is based on the
knowledge required for competent practice in
,neurofeedback, as outlined in which official
document?
A) The BCIA Code of Ethics
B) The Blueprint of Knowledge Statements
C) The ISNR Practice Guidelines
D) The APA Standards for Clinical Practice
Correct answer: B
Rationale: The certification exam is based on
the "Blueprint of Knowledge," which outlines
the required topics .
3. What is the minimum didactic training
required for entry-level neurofeedback
certification?
A) 20 hours
B) 36 hours
C) 48 hours
D) 100 hours
Correct answer: B
, Rationale: A 36-hour didactic education
program covering the BCIA Blueprint is
required .
4. In the Blueprint of Knowledge, which area
receives the highest number of required
training hours?
A) Instrumentation & Electronics
B) Treatment Planning
C) Research Evidence
D) Psychopharmacology
Correct answer: B
Rationale: The Blueprint allocates 12 hours to
Treatment Planning, more than any other area .
